      Leonard fought on the back foot for the early part of the fight, looking for counters.

      He began to slip the jab more and time Tommy's right hand and find the left hook counter.

      Put Tommy on ***** street and then went for him while he was doing his chicken dance.

      Hearns will come to Pacquiao. Pacquiao got to hit and move, use his speed and footwork, time the left hook and then take Hearns out.

      Unlike Marquez Hearns is zero danger when hurt.
